C87600 Bronze vs. ACI-ASTM CN7MS Steel

C87600 bronze belongs to the copper alloys classification, while ACI-ASTM CN7MS ste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 26 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(6,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C87600 bronze and the bottom bar is ACI-ASTM CN7MS steel.
